#963b0f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#963b0f is composed of 58.8% red, 23.1% green and 5.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 60.7% magenta, 90% yellow and 41.2% black. It has a hue angle of 19.6 degrees, a saturation of 81.8% and a lightness of 32.4%. #963b0f color hex could be obtained by blending #ff761e with #2d0000. Closest websafe color is: #993300.

● #963b0f color description : Dark orange [Brown tone].
#963b0f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#963b0f has RGB values of R:150, G:59, B:15 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.61, Y:0.9, K:0.41. Its decimal value is 9845519.

Shades and Tints of #963b0f
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070301 is the darkest color, while #fef8f5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#963b0f
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#57514e is the less saturated color, while #a33702 is the most saturated one.
